Wissenswertes über das Lied Superman Inside von Eric Clapton

Wann wurde das Lied “Superman Inside” von Eric Clapton veröffentlicht?
Das Lied Superman Inside wurde im Jahr 2001, auf dem Album “Reptile” veröffentlicht.
Wer hat das Lied “Superman Inside” von Eric Clapton komponiert?
Das Lied “Superman Inside” von Eric Clapton wurde von Doyle Bramhall II, Eric Clapton und Susannah Melvoin komponiert.
